


I'm Casey S., the breeder behind Redemption Heelers located in Williamsburg, KY. All of my adult babies are health and dna tested with embark. We are conscientious in our breeding practices, and we breed for health, temperament, drive and ability. We want our dogs to be able to succeed wherever they are needed,as well as to thrive in their homes with their families.

Redemption Heelers re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for Australian Cattle Dogs.
Degenerative Myelopathy (DM; SOD1A), DNA Disease Panel, PRA, Rod-Cone Degeneration (PRA-prcd), Primary Lens Luxation (PLL)
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
